Here is one of our 20 odd Featherfin Synodontis in our 1500 litreHere are some fun facts about the Featherfin Catfish (Synodontis eupterus):

1. Fancy Fins: Their feathery dorsal fins are not just for show—they make these catfish look elegant and stand out in any aquarium.

2. Night Owls: These fish are like the night owls of the fish world. They love to explore and be active when the lights go out.

3. Undercover: During the day, Featherfin Catfish are masters of disguise. They love to hide in caves, under rocks, or among plants, making them fun to search for in an aquarium.

4. Friendly Faces: With their cute, whisker-like barbels, Featherfin Catfish look like they're always ready to say hello. These barbels help them find food in murky waters.

5. Aquarium Cleaners: They do a great job of helping to keep the tank clean by eating leftover food and detritus, acting like little vacuum cleaners.

6. Color Chameleons: Their dark, marbled coloring helps them blend into their surroundings, but it also makes them a striking addition to any tank

.7. Long Lifers: With the right care, these catfish can live for over a decade, becoming long-term companions in your aquatic family.

8. Omnivorous Appetites: They aren’t picky eaters and enjoy a varied diet, which makes feeding them easy and fun.

9. Solo Stars: While they can be a bit territorial with other bottom dwellers, they generally get along well with other fish, making them versatile for community tanks.

10. Natural Beauties: Watching Featherfin Catfish glide gracefully through the water with their flowing fins is truly a sight to behold, adding a touch of natural beauty to any aquarium setup.These charming traits make the Featherfin Catfish a delightful and intriguing addition to home aquariums
